Why professional services ERP modernization has become an operational scaling requirement
Professional services organizations rarely fail because demand is weak. They struggle because delivery operations, resource planning, project accounting, time capture, billing, forecasting, and executive reporting are spread across disconnected systems that cannot scale with growth. What begins as manageable complexity in a regional consulting, engineering, legal, IT services, or managed services business becomes a structural barrier once the firm expands across practices, geographies, currencies, and delivery models.
ERP modernization in this environment is not a back-office software refresh. It is an enterprise transformation execution program that aligns project delivery operations, financial control, workforce utilization, client profitability visibility, and operational resilience. For professional services firms, the implementation challenge is especially acute because revenue recognition, staffing, subcontractor management, milestone billing, and project margin control depend on synchronized workflows across front-office and back-office teams.

The operational symptoms that signal modernization urgency
In professional services firms, modernization pressure usually appears first in execution metrics rather than in technology dashboards. Project managers work around weak resource visibility. Finance teams reconcile billing and revenue data manually. Practice leaders cannot compare utilization or margin performance consistently across business units. PMOs lack a common implementation governance model for delivery processes, and executives receive delayed or conflicting operational intelligence.
These symptoms often coexist with legacy PSA tools, spreadsheets, disconnected CRM integrations, regional accounting instances, and inconsistent approval paths. The result is workflow fragmentation: sales commits work that delivery cannot staff efficiently, project teams log time late, finance closes slowly, and leadership cannot trust forecast accuracy. ERP modernization addresses these issues only when the implementation scope includes business process harmonization, operational adoption strategy, and governance controls from the start.
| Operational issue | Typical root cause | Modernization implication |
|---|---|---|
| Low forecast confidence | Disconnected pipeline, staffing, and project financials | Integrate demand, capacity, and margin planning in a unified ERP model |
| Billing delays | Manual milestone validation and inconsistent time capture | Standardize project-to-cash workflows and approval governance |
| Margin leakage | Weak subcontractor, change order, and utilization controls | Implement delivery governance with real-time cost visibility |
| Slow close cycles | Regional process variation and fragmented reporting logic | Harmonize finance operations and reporting structures |
| Poor user adoption | Implementation focused on configuration rather than role-based enablement | Build onboarding systems and operational adoption architecture |
What a modern ERP operating model should enable for project delivery organizations
A modern ERP environment for professional services should connect opportunity planning, resource allocation, project execution, time and expense capture, billing, revenue recognition, procurement, and management reporting in a governed workflow architecture. This is especially important for firms balancing fixed-fee, time-and-materials, managed service, and outcome-based contracts in the same operating model.
The target state is not uniformity for its own sake. It is controlled standardization: a common enterprise deployment methodology with enough flexibility to support local tax, regulatory, contractual, and practice-specific requirements. Firms that modernize successfully define which processes must be globally standardized, which can be regionally variant, and which should remain configurable at the business-unit level under governance.
- Standardize project setup, staffing requests, time entry, expense approval, billing triggers, and revenue recognition controls across practices where possible.
- Create a single operational data model for utilization, backlog, project margin, WIP, and client profitability reporting.
- Embed workflow standardization into implementation design so PMO, finance, HR, and delivery teams operate from the same control framework.
- Use cloud ERP modernization to improve scalability, release agility, and implementation lifecycle management rather than simply hosting old process complexity in a new platform.
Cloud ERP migration is a governance exercise before it is a technology exercise
Many professional services firms underestimate cloud ERP migration because their operations appear less asset-intensive than manufacturing or distribution. In reality, migration complexity is high because project delivery businesses depend on timing, policy, and data quality. Historical project structures, contract terms, rate cards, utilization logic, billing schedules, and revenue treatment all influence how the future-state ERP must be designed.
A credible migration strategy therefore begins with cloud migration governance. Leadership should define data ownership, cutover sequencing, control requirements, integration dependencies, and business continuity thresholds before configuration accelerates. Without this discipline, firms often migrate poor master data, preserve redundant approval paths, and recreate fragmented reporting structures in the cloud.
For example, a global IT consulting firm moving from regional finance systems and a standalone PSA platform to a cloud ERP may discover that each geography defines billable utilization differently. If the implementation team migrates those definitions without governance, executive dashboards remain inconsistent after go-live. If the firm instead establishes a transformation governance board to standardize KPI logic before migration, the new platform becomes a source of operational truth rather than another reporting layer.
Implementation governance for professional services ERP programs
ERP implementation in professional services requires stronger governance than many organizations expect because the business cannot pause client delivery while transformation occurs. Governance must therefore balance standardization, speed, and operational continuity. A mature model includes executive sponsorship, PMO-led deployment orchestration, design authority, data governance, change control, and role-based adoption accountability.
The most effective governance structures separate strategic decisions from design decisions and from release decisions. Executive sponsors should resolve policy tradeoffs, such as global billing standards or revenue recognition alignment. Functional design authorities should govern process harmonization and exception handling. Release governance should manage testing readiness, cutover risk, hypercare criteria, and post-go-live stabilization.
| Governance layer | Primary responsibility | Key outcome |
|---|---|---|
| Executive steering committee | Set transformation priorities, funding, and policy direction | Decision velocity and enterprise alignment |
| Program PMO | Coordinate scope, dependencies, risks, and rollout cadence | Controlled deployment orchestration |
| Design authority | Approve process standards, data rules, and integration patterns | Workflow standardization and architectural integrity |
| Change and adoption office | Drive onboarding, communications, training, and readiness | Operational adoption and reduced resistance |
| Operational command center | Monitor cutover, hypercare, and service continuity | Resilience during transition |
Organizational adoption determines whether modernization improves margins or only changes systems
Professional services firms often have highly autonomous project managers, practice leaders, and consultants. That autonomy can support client responsiveness, but it can also undermine ERP standardization if adoption is treated as a training event rather than an organizational enablement system. Users need to understand not only how to complete transactions, but why standardized workflows improve staffing quality, billing speed, margin protection, and executive visibility.
An effective adoption strategy starts with role segmentation. Resource managers, project managers, engagement leaders, finance controllers, consultants, subcontractor coordinators, and executives each interact with the ERP differently. Their onboarding paths should therefore be role-based, scenario-driven, and tied to operational outcomes. Training should be reinforced with workflow guides, embedded support, KPI-based compliance monitoring, and manager accountability during the first reporting cycles after go-live.
Consider a multinational engineering services firm implementing a unified ERP for project accounting and resource planning. If the rollout team trains all users with generic system navigation sessions, time entry compliance and project forecasting quality may remain poor. If the firm instead uses practice-specific simulations, manager scorecards, and hypercare coaching tied to utilization and billing KPIs, adoption becomes measurable and operationally relevant.
Workflow standardization without operational rigidity
One of the most important implementation tradeoffs in professional services ERP modernization is deciding how much process variation to eliminate. Excessive standardization can create resistance in specialized practices. Too little standardization preserves the very fragmentation the program is meant to solve. The answer is to standardize control points, data definitions, and reporting structures while allowing limited workflow variation where client delivery models genuinely differ.
For example, a legal services organization, a digital agency, and an engineering consultancy may all require different project planning detail, but they still benefit from common client master governance, rate management controls, approval hierarchies, billing status definitions, and margin reporting logic. This approach supports enterprise scalability while preserving delivery flexibility.
- Standardize master data, financial dimensions, approval controls, and KPI definitions first.
- Allow controlled variation in project templates, staffing workflows, and engagement-specific milestones where business value is clear.
- Use exception governance to prevent local customizations from becoming permanent process fragmentation.
- Review workflow performance after each rollout wave and retire unnecessary variants as adoption matures.
A phased rollout strategy reduces disruption and improves implementation resilience
Big-bang deployment is rarely the safest path for professional services firms with active client portfolios, distributed teams, and multiple contract models. A phased global rollout strategy usually provides better operational continuity, especially when the organization must stabilize project accounting, billing, and resource management without interrupting revenue operations.
A practical sequence often begins with finance and project accounting foundations, followed by resource management, procurement, subcontractor controls, and advanced analytics. Regional or business-unit waves should be selected based on process maturity, leadership readiness, data quality, and integration complexity rather than political visibility alone. Early waves should prove governance, adoption, and support models before the program scales.
This phased approach also improves implementation observability. PMOs can compare adoption rates, billing cycle times, close performance, and support ticket patterns across waves, then refine training, cutover planning, and configuration standards before broader deployment. In enterprise transformation terms, each wave becomes both a delivery milestone and a governance feedback loop.
Risk management priorities in professional services ERP implementation
Implementation risk in professional services is concentrated around revenue continuity, data integrity, user behavior, and reporting trust. If time capture fails, billing slips. If project structures migrate incorrectly, margin reporting becomes unreliable. If consultants and project managers bypass the system, operational visibility deteriorates immediately. Risk management must therefore be embedded into the implementation lifecycle, not handled as a late-stage PMO checklist.
High-priority controls include parallel financial validation, role-based testing, contract scenario testing, cutover rehearsals, executive dashboard reconciliation, and hypercare command-center monitoring. Firms should also define fallback procedures for payroll, invoicing, and project status reporting in case early stabilization issues emerge. Operational resilience depends on preserving service continuity while defects are resolved.
Executive recommendations for scalable modernization
Executives should treat professional services ERP modernization as a business model scaling initiative, not an IT replacement project. The strongest programs align transformation goals to measurable operational outcomes such as faster billing, improved utilization visibility, reduced close cycles, stronger margin control, and more consistent project governance across practices.
Leadership teams should also insist on three disciplines: first, define enterprise process standards before local configuration expands; second, fund change management architecture as a core workstream rather than a support activity; third, measure success beyond go-live by tracking adoption, control compliance, and delivery performance over multiple reporting periods. This is how modernization becomes durable operational infrastructure.
